The Power of Feline Therapy

As we continue to navigate the complexities of modern life, it's no secret that mental health is becoming an increasingly pressing concern. And while there are many ways to address these issues, I'd like to propose a rather unconventional solution: cats.

Research has shown that simply petting a cat can lower our blood pressure, reduce stress levels, and even alleviate symptoms of depression. But it's not just the physical act of touch that's beneficial – it's the emotional connection we form with these animals that truly sets them apart.

So next time you're feeling overwhelmed or anxious, take a cue from your feline friends and focus on the present moment. Let their gentle purrs wash over you, and allow yourself to be transported to a place of serenity and calm.
